Good things to know

Which word is more common?

Conservatism is a more common term than reactionarism in everyday language and political discourse. Conservatism is a well-established political philosophy with a long history, while reactionarism is a less common and more extreme variation of conservatism.

Whatโ€™s the difference in the tone of formality between reactionarism and conservatism?

Both reactionarism and conservatism can be used in formal and informal contexts, but reactionarism may be seen as more extreme and less appropriate for formal settings.
